When to use this process

Use this process to request the review of a route to relocate a structure (such as a modular home) through the City. 

If you are also wanting to place the structure within the City limits, also submit a residential building permit application (PDF)

Required licenses

  1. Business licenses are required for all design professionals, contractors and subcontractors before a building permit can be issued.
  2. The contractor must hold the appropriate State of South Carolina license for the specified scope of work.

  2. City staff will review your plan and send comments back to the designated contact person on the application within approximately 5 business days.
  3. After the above has been completed, we will process your plan approval, which may take another couple of days.
  4. At this time, we will email you an invoice for the development fees, which will be paid through our online portal. Beware of scammers trying to obtain false payment through wire transfer or other mechanisms.

After the route is approved

After the route is approved, the mover must contact the Police Department, Utilities Department, phone company, etc. to schedule the move.

State regulations

If the travel path includes State roads, you may also need approval from the South Carolina Department of Transportation to move oversized or overweight loads.
